  • Hiking the Grouse Grind: Vancouvers Most common Hike
    By Timmy Gretchen
    The Grouse Grind is Vancouver’s most well-known climb that could be hiked by almost 100 000 climbers every year. "The Grind", is well-known among Vancouver top-notch backpackers and was developed in 1981 and is more than a easygoing stroll in the coastal mountains along Vancouvers northern shore. The incline on the hike is around 56% and includes 2830 stairs!

  • North Face: Its Origin and Rise of Popularity
    By Angela Bryant
    North Face started as a simple equipment retail store in San Francisco, California in 1966 by owners Douglas Tompkins and Kenneth Klopp. It was said that the company’s name was derived on the northern part of the mountain in the northern hemisphere which is generally the most difficult part to climb. The brands logo consists of a slightly skewed quarter-circle with two lines running within it.

  • The Best Way To Buy Walking Sticks
    By James Bloor
    Walking sticks tend to be one of the best alternative to canes or crutches for those with a medical injury or difficulty with balance, but they can be a huge help if you simply like walking. They will provide additional power when walking uphill and provide stability and aid ease pounding and fatigue in the knees when traveling downhill. There is also the added workout benefit of using the arms while walking, as one can burn more calories without increased exertion.
